The development history of Donglan Digital

In June 2004, Donglan Digital was registered and established in Ningbo.

In July 2006, Donglan Digital successfully acquired the e-government provider Huashen Huizheng (now Beijing Donglan Digital) and established a Zhengzhou office.

In September 2006, Donglan Digital established its Hangzhou office.

In March 2008, Donglan Digital registered and established Hong Kong Donglan Digital in Hong Kong.

In December 2008, Donglan Digital won the Forbes Asia Best Listed Small and Medium Enterprise Award in Singapore.

In April 2009, Donglan Digital was selected into the Yinzhou Economic Ranking.

In May 2010, Donglan Digital established Jinshan Branch.

In June 2010, Donglan Digital introduced strategic investors such as Shenzhen Venture Capital and Zhejiang Hongtu Venture Capital, which was co-founded by Zhejiang Tsinghua Yangtze River Delta Research Institute and Shenzhen Venture Capital.

In September 2010, Donglan Digital established Zhejiang Donglan Digital at the Yangtze River Delta Research Institute of Tsinghua University and established an engineering technology research center in Beijing.

In February 2011, Donglan Digital was jointly designated as a key software enterprise within the national planning layout by the National Development and Reform Commission, the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ology, the Ministry of Commerce, and the State Administration of Taxation.

In April 2011, Donglan Digital was selected into the Ningbo Entrepreneurship and Innovation Ranking.

In September 2011, Donglan Digital established an academician workstation.

In November 2011, Donglan Digital was recognized as a national modern service industry innovation and development demonstration enterprise by the Ministry of Science and Technology.

In December 2011, Donglan Digital introduced the Zhejiang Haibang Talent Fund under the Organization Department of the Zhejiang Provincial Party Committee and the Ningbo Haibang Talent Fund under the Organization Department of the Ningbo Municipal Party Committee.

In February 2012, Donglan Digital was selected as one of the "Top Ten Most Popular Ningbo Businesses".

In April 2012, Donglan Digital completed the shareholding reform and officially changed its name to Donglan Digital Co., Ltd., and continued to be ranked on the Ningbo Entrepreneurship and Innovation Ranking.

In July 2012, Donglan Digital was selected into the top 100 service industries in Ningbo.

In August 2012, Donglan Digital Academician Workstation and R&D Center were recognized by Zhejiang Province as provincial academician workstation and provincial enterprise engineering technology R&D center respectively.

In September 2012, Donglan Digital was recognized as a key enterprise in the National Torch Plan software industry by the Ministry of Science and Technology, and won the first prize of the China Geographic Information Technology Progress Award.

In October 2012, the National Smart City Industrial Technology Innovation Strategic Alliance was established, and Donglan Digital became the first vice chairman unit and deputy secretary general unit.

In January 2013, Donglan Digital was listed as "Zhejiang Province Smart City Large-Scale Software Industry Technology Innovation Comprehensive Pilot" by Zhejiang Province.

In April 2013, Donglan Digital was awarded the "Key Enterprise Research Institute" by the Zhejiang Provincial People's Government.
